Sweet Embrace

I miss your sweet embrace,
My ally 
I miss your sweet embrace,
I can but cry

For even when my eyes can’t see
I am to be blamed
Faithfully ashamed
You’re right in front of me



18th of Jan. 08
Jessica J. Hanna
